A 21-year-old woman from Opaskwayak Cree Nation in Manitoba is dead after a single vehicle rollover on Highway 55, just east of the turn off to Red Earth Cree Nation.
Carrot River RCMP said in a news release on Tuesday that officers were called around 9 a.m. and officers responded immediately along with local a fire crew and paramedics.
The woman was the driver and sole occupant of the vehicle, and was declared dead at the scene. Police said the woman’s family has been notified.
Carrot River RCMP is continuing to investigate with the assistance of a Saskatchewan RCMP collision reconstructionist.
